This beautiful specimen formed when gemmy calcites grew in the natural vug created by a buried clamshell. A long strip of the hinge area of the shell forms the perch for crystals growing all along the inside, rising up dramatically past the remains of the fossil in several clusters that MERGE and then rise together to form a crown atop! Very elegant and sculptural! 8 x 3.5 x 3 cm
